This past month, I was able to advance to the district level of the Reflections Arts Competition. This competition is held by the PTSA (Parent Teacher Student Association) across the United States every year, focused on a particular theme. This year's theme is "I am Hopeful Because...". This competition is dedicated for the arts. Students can create their own works of many genres of art including literature, photography, visual art, movie, dance, and music and submit it for the competition.
I have been participating in this competition for seven years and really enjoy creating my own art. This year, I created a literature piece, photography piece, and a music piece. To me, the most important use of AI is its medical
functions. In the medicine field, AI is not only being used widely in this
moment, but it is also increasing in use. This is why I am hopeful for the
future. AI in medicine has been revolutionary in terms of it helping millions
of people across the world. For example, AI-enabled robots assist doctors while
they are performing surgery operations, to make sure that no mistakes or harm
comes to the patient. Another use that AI is being used for in the medicine
field is its ability to perform medical imaging. AI isn’t just physical health
though, it also includes helping with mental health in its arsenal of uses. Through
chatbots and monitoring apps, programs can check on patients’ well-being and
how they are feeling.
For many diseases, such as cancer, Alzheimer’s, and
Parkinson’s, it is hard to cure people and it often takes a long time to help
them recover. AI though accelerates this process by doing many tasks while
medical workers can work on other urgent work. Not only is AI able to identify
any abnormalities in CT scans, x-rays, and other diagnoses, but it is also able
to apply cognitive learning so that it can pick out those patterns in the
future from other scans. For active cancer treating, AI calculates the approximate
location of the tumor and directs the radiation therapy to that precise
location, sparing the healthy cells. Furthermore, machine learning programs are
able to use different factors from the patient and see what they need to create
a personalized treatment plan that is specific to the person. Through vast
datasets of different medicines and their effectiveness, a program is able to
select the medicine that will target cancer cells the best and eliminate them. In
a study done by the CDC in 2020, 602,347 people died from cancer. From this
revolutionary technology, people won’t have to suffer and can get treated with
the required and most efficient treatment plans.
Whether it’s actively participating in medical examinations or aiding in the recovery of patients, these AI programs are incredibly useful to everyone. People are also supporting this integration. In a survey done of healthcare leaders in the United States (in 2021), approximately 41-45% of respondents reported using AI at a fully functional level or for healthcare data integration. This shows that professionals, after witnessing the wonder of machine learning and artificial intelligence, are using the invention for their and their patients' benefits.
